Key takeaway

The size ratio of headline to supporting copy creates clear hierarchy: large, bold declaration of purpose first, proof points second. The geometric accent (curved line) draws the eye without competing with text. The three-point value structure (numbered, bolded statement, explanation) is easy to scan and remember. Dark mode + monochromatic palette signals technical sophistication and energy/industrial credibility.

Reuse notes

Strong template for B2B and technology sector landing pages, especially energy, engineering, consulting, and SaaS. The dark mode works well for serious, forward-thinking brands. Scale the geometric accent and adjust color contrast if moving to lighter backgrounds. The three-value pattern works up to five before feeling crowded.
